Here’s a tip for anyone like me, who have fingers like pigs tits. The bulbs in that cluster are small & fiddly, so I used a short section of windscreen washer tube to snugly fit over the bulb glass, which provides enough friction to screw the bulb in or out when it’s in close proximity to others in the cluster.

I KNOW there's no logical reason to mention this, but yesterday I replaced the Brake/Rear light bulb (offside) on my car - all straightforward. But in the wild extremes that it might be relevant...
Went for a shortish drive after the bulb fitting and at some point noticed the Ignition light was staying on. No revving of the engine or speed changes made any difference. Left the car in the garage for a while and started up again - same issue. The battery terminals are clamped onto tightly, the fan belts both taut and spinning well.
Does this mean the alternator is the culprit, or is there anything else to check? Not sure how old it is or if it's been replaced by previous owners (need to go through the files) - Suggestions anyone? Cost of a replacement isn't huge (about £80.00). How much of a pain is fitting?
